S4A TV Presents: Drawing with Thread with Siobhan Arnold. This is an introduction to using thread as a way to create imagery on fabric and other surfaces. Siobhan will talk about the materials you will need for basic embroidery as she demonstrates some methods for transferring images to fabric and outlining with a straight stitch. Brennan Hubbell, a resident artist at Space 4 Art, and creator of Hubbell Craft, leads an exploratory series creating playful sculptures using common household items like aluminum foil, tape, and plastic utensils. He creates characters that can be used to make stop-motion animation films or other creations of your imagining, urging you to explore what it means to be an artist. https://www.sdspace4art.org/s4a-tv-brennan

Check out S4A TV, featuring creative lessons from our artists: In this lesson, One Part Mold Making, Molly Gabbard shows how simple it can be to sculpt a model, create a mold, and reproduce your model into cast sculpture using easy-to-find materials. Molly is an artist, designer, educator, and founder of Sunburnt Starfish, an art production company. Her initial training in art emphasized metalsmithing and jewelry design. Since then, her practice has encompassed many materia...ls and techniques, including stone carving, woodcarving, hollow construction in metal, silicone mold making and polyurethane foam casting. https://www.sdspace4art.org/s4a-tv-molly

S4A TV Presents: The Inner World of Imagination Our artists Sean Francis Conway and May-Ling Martinez worked with groups of students from KC Rise, the after-school program at King Chavez Arts & Athletic Academy to create collaborative collage work addressing themes of identity and love. The students started with individual works on a single sheet of paper which were then merged with others’ works over the course of the program cycle. These resulted in collaborative collages m...ade into magazines, postcards, and other products. Through the Blue, San Diego State University art department faculty, alumni and students will sell works of art to support Build A Miracle, a nonprofit that works in Tijuana's El Florido neighborhood. Organized by Carlos Castro-Arias, Jinichi Satoh and Arzu Ozkal of SDSU and James Brown of Bread & Salt, the auction features the work of nearly 40 local artists, all with ties to the SDSU art program, and the proceeds will go directly to providing basic needs in Tijuana.
